It appears that Turkey has stopped transit of Sanctioned goods through its territory to Russian Russia business Kommersant newspaper reported on Thursday, citing executives of Russian logistics companies.

Kommersant reported that several managers said earlier this week that Turkish customs authorities had begun to refuse transit of Goods to Russia and Belarus where the declarations included customs codes of items name of the thing on a European Union list of Sanctioned goods.

The executives said that Turkish customs officials cited A government directive to halt crossings, but there was no official one public government announcement of no change in Turkey crossing policy on The goods go to Russia or Belarus.

Kommersant also Some logistics executives cited who He said there are broader restrictions on Transit of destined goods for Russia and Belarus via Turkey, with Only for export of Turkish made goods are allowed.

Turkish customs authorities on the night of March 6-7 began to refuse transit announcements for Existing goods on European Union sanctions list And it is transferred to the territory of Russia and the Republic of Belarus, referring to the government’s order “Yuri Davar, head of The sales department of the logistics company Novelco was quoted as saying.

But, according to us informationrequests of the official The bodies were not announced. “

“I would like To clearly define the essence of the issue: for goods with TNVED (dedicated code) non-sanctioned, transit through Turkey is possibleexported from Turkey to Russia also possible”, confirms Dmitry Arzhanikh, co-founder of SLK group. “But sending goods in transit with Authenticated TNVED codes is impossible. “

According to a familiar source with power Plant imports, is currently It is impossible to enter the Russian customs database with TNVED codes given on re-export. However, only crossing is prohibited, which means it is forbidden possible to clear Customs and cargo transportation as well. Igor Rebelsky, Founder of VIG Trans, stated that customs system in Turkey does not allow the selection of Country of A destination such as Russia or Belarus when registering codes. Additionally, Georgie Vlastopoulou, CEO of Optimalog Logistics reported that K of March 8, the Turkish authorities banned the supply of any products to russia, with the exception of Locally produced goods. vlastopolo added that registry of Transit declarations for sea ​​f air Goods from Turkey to Russia currently blocked.

Turkish appeared last year as the main focus for Transportation of Western goods to Russia, and for export of Products covered by Russia’s multibillion-dollar scheme “Parallel Imports”. chart allows imports of Western trademarks without the permission of license holders. the main The goods are supplied small Home appliances, electronics, food, clothing and spare parts, Novelco’s Davar also He said. The monthly transit report suggests of Goods through Turkey can range between $200 million and $400 million.

The Russian newspaper said that while import of This merchandise will not be fully sealed, the price We’ll go up Since now the shipment must be cleared from customs with premium of All taxes and fees are registered as Turkish and transferred to Russia.

According to Turkish partners of Russian importers, the developments are linked to pressure from the EU.

head of KBT customs and logistics broker Yulia Shlinskaya told a Russian newspaper that the message of its Turkish counterpart saysThere are no legal restrictions on Crossing into Russia. However, there are obstacles at the level of e system. We, as customs brokers, try to conduct a dialogue with the actor office of Ministry of Customs, but no answer yet.
